An investigation of how stationary Rossby wave (SRW) propagation can change in response to the A2 climate change scenario is made using six coupled ocean-atmosphere general-circulation models (OAGCM). The simulation results for the present-day climate (1960-1990) are compared with the NCEP/NCAR and ECMWF ERA-40 re-analyses. The zonal wind, the SRW kinetic energy (KE) pattern along the waveguide and the stationary wave-number are used to analyse the changes in the SRW propagation for the winter season of each hemisphere. The main result shows that in future climate (2069-2099) the SRW propagation for longer distances is unfavourable for the main waveguides in the Northern Hemisphere (NH) and Southern Hemisphere (SH), which is confirmed through the SRW KE decrease. A poleward shift of the subtropical jet stream in future climate is also shown by five models in the SH and by three in the NH.
